Bank of Tokyo-Mitsubishi UFJ Names New Head of Structured Trade Finance

The Bank of Tokyo-Mitsubishi UFJ (BTMU) has appointed Erich Michel as managing director and head of structured trade finance.

Michel leads a team in the commodities and structured trade finance group, within the investment banking division for the Americas (IBDA).

His responsibilities include growing BTMU’s trade finance business throughout the Americas, working closely with the bank’s regional offices. He reports to Yoshihiro Kubo, group head of the commodities and structured finance group in the investment banking division.

Michel previously worked at Banco Bilbao Vizcaya Argentaria for 12 years, most recently as the head of structured trade finance North America. His prior experience includes management positions in global trade finance at UBS and Swiss Bank Corp. He began his career in export finance at the Cantonal Bank of Berne, Switzerland.
